On September 5th hundreds gathered outside of the Fresno Federal Courthouse for a rally in support of undocumented people living in America. With Trump signaling the end of DACA, people united to stand with DACA recipients and protest the unjust ruling. Below are photos from the day and quotes from residents who attended.

Being undocumented, I grew up with fear of letting people know I was undocumented. Allies, it’s time to take action. I don’t want this to stop after one rally, I want it to continue until all our Dreamers are taken care of. (Marinarde Soto)

My ancestors took land from Native peoples. Kids with DACA are the best kids. (Wendy Johnson)

Injustice anywhere is unfair, immoral. I’m here to support. I’m a teacher who had undocumented students and they were some of my best. (Diane Kirkpatrick)

We just wanted to be counted. This isn’t justified and we need action. (Bob Baisch)

I have friends and family who are going to be affected by this. I can’t stand by and remain idle. (Cruz Rodriguez)

I’m a DACA recipient. People need to fight back. (Iris)

I do not agree with the President. It’s not fair. Me and my brother are undocumented. This affects me too. (Jaime Martinez)
